Gareth Barry wound up to take out Villa frustration on visitors

Simon Johnson13 April 2012

Gareth Barry has admitted being on international duty with England has provided a welcome distraction from Aston Villa's slump in form.

The midfielder is set to start against Ukraine tomorrow and is hoping to take his Premier League frustration out on them after seeing his club blow a six-point lead over Arsenal in the battle for fourth place.

Barry said: "The break will do everyone the world of good including myself - coming away training with different players, a different style of football and a different team.

"The last few weeks at Aston Villa have been very disappointing. We're all a bit down considering where we were a month ago, sitting in third or fourth place with a nice gap (over Arsenal). There are a lot of negative comments around at the moment."
